Football Recap: Ansonia Tigers vs. Tri-Village Patriots

If Ansonia was feeling good fresh off their 52-6 takedown of Tri-County North last Friday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Tigers were dealt a 55-22 loss at the hands of the Tri-Village Patriots on Friday. The Tigers were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Patriots apparently hadn't forgotten their defeat the last time these teams played back in September of 2024.

Trey Sagester had another great game (as he tends to do), throwing for 266 yards and three TDs while completing 75% of his passes, and also rushing for 35 yards for Tri-Village. 117 of Sagester's passing yards were hauled in by Griffin Richards.

Ansonia's loss dropped their record down to 3-2. As for Tri-Village, the win keeps them at an undefeated 5-0.

We've got plenty of inter-conference action coming up soon. Ansonia is set to challenge their familiar foe Twin Valley South at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Meanwhile, Tri-Village will face off against rival Mississinawa Valley at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. The two teams have allowed few points on average (the Patriots 9.2, the Blackhawks 10.8) so any points scored will be well earned.
